-
CréateurSujet
-
septembre 16, 2023 à 4:27 #31184
Bot
ParticipantBonjour, j’ai un problème d’égalité dans mon jeu de calcul en C# (je débute, j’essaie d’apprendre ce language).
-Quand j’execute ce programme de calcul mental, quelque soit ma réponse, qu’elle soit vrai ou faux, ils me répondent systèmatiquement que je réponds faux.
Des solutions ?🤔
——————–
cluster_xenos – Envoyé depuis le Discord : Culte du code -
CréateurSujet
-
AuteurRéponses
-
-
septembre 16, 2023 à 4:48 #31188
ça fait 10 ans que j’ai pas fait de C#, mais est-ce que t’as essayé un :
Int32.TryParse(input, out number);
——————–
djezuskryst – Envoyé depuis le Discord : Culte du code -
septembre 16, 2023 à 4:49 #31189
ah non mince
——————–
djezuskryst – Envoyé depuis le Discord : Culte du code -
septembre 16, 2023 à 4:49 #31190
ils sont déjà déclarés int avant
——————–
djezuskryst – Envoyé depuis le Discord : Culte du code -
septembre 16, 2023 à 4:51 #31191
Alors j’ai demandé à ChatGPT et voici le code qu’il a pondu :
——————–
djezuskryst – Envoyé depuis le Discord : Culte du code -
septembre 16, 2023 à 4:51 #31192
using System; lass Program { stati void Main() { Console.WriteLine("Bienvenue dans le jeu de multipliation !"); Console.WriteLine("Vous allez devoir répondre à des questions de multipliation."); int nombreDeQuestions = 5; // Vous pouvez hanger e nombre selon votre préférene Random random = new Random(); int nombreDeReponsesCorretes = 0; for (int i = 0; i < nombreDeQuestions; i++) { int nombre1 = random.Next(1, 11); // Génère un nombre aléatoire entre 1 et 10 int nombre2 = random.Next(1, 11); Console.Write($"Question {i + 1}: Combien font {nombre1} x {nombre2} ? "); int reponseUtilisateur; if (int.TryParse(Console.ReadLine(), out reponseUtilisateur)) { int reponseAttendue = nombre1 * nombre2; if (reponseUtilisateur == reponseAttendue) { Console.WriteLine("Corret !n"); nombreDeReponsesCorretes++; } else { Console.WriteLine($"Faux. La réponse orrete est {reponseAttendue}.n"); } } else { Console.WriteLine("Veuillez entrer un nombre valide.n"); } } Console.WriteLine($"Vous avez répondu orretement à {nombreDeReponsesCorretes} questions sur {nombreDeQuestions}."); if (nombreDeReponsesCorretes == nombreDeQuestions) { Console.WriteLine("Féliitations, vous avez réussi !"); } else { Console.WriteLine("Meri d'avoir joué !"); } } }
——————–
djezuskryst – Envoyé depuis le Discord : Culte du code -
septembre 16, 2023 à 4:51 #31193
« Bien sûr ! Voici un exemple simple de programme en C# qui invite les utilisateurs à calculer des multiplications et affiche un message de succès s’ils entrent la réponse correcte : »
« Ce programme génère 5 questions de multiplication aléatoires, demande à l’utilisateur de répondre, vérifie si la réponse est correcte et affiche un message de succès si toutes les réponses sont correctes. Vous pouvez ajuster le nombre de questions en modifiant la valeur de la variable nombreDeQuestions. »
——————–
djezuskryst – Envoyé depuis le Discord : Culte du code
-
-
AuteurRéponses
- Vous devez être connecté pour répondre à ce sujet.
Sujets récents
-
bonjours jai un probleme avec mon ordinateur
par
Bot
il y a 13 heures et 22 minutes -
langauge pour develloper une application pc
par
Bot
il y a 15 heures et 55 minutes -
Les bases du C#
par
Bot
il y a 1 jour et 8 heures -
Idées de projet
par
Bot
il y a 1 jour et 12 heures -
écran bios
par
Bot
il y a 2 jours et 7 heures
Réponses récentes
Statistiques des Forums
- Comptes enregistrés
- 2 232
- Forums
- 51
- Sujets
- 448
- Réponses
- 6 231
- Mot-clés du sujet